Reader Reviews:Surprisingly light reading! (4/5 people found this helpful)I bought this book as a principal guide to my research on watermarks for my final year MEng project. After easily working my way through the first few chapters I realised I had made an excellent buy! The subject matter is concise and to the point, it is well written and easily understandable. The book tackles the subject matter in a logical order and covers a wide range of subjects from basic message coding to issues of security and robustness in watermarking systems. I was suitably impressed by the way the authors have made a point of explaining the uses and applicatons of watermarking, as well defining the terminology used from the start.The technical content is well presented and in such an interesting and simple way that I have no doubt that most people would understand a lot of the concepts presented in the book, a feature which is very unusual in textbooks, to say the least. For those wishing to pursue examples and see the propsed watermarking schemes in action, the book comes with several programs, written in C, and these are explained and analsed thoroughly. In addition, the authors have used just over 300 references to provide them with material for discussion and to direct the reader for further work. Appendices with background concepts and selected theoretical results, as well as an extensive glossary make this book complete in every respect. For the researcher, there is no other book available that covers such a broad range of topics and it is the perfect place to start before sifting through the many technical papers that deal with the subject. I recommend this book to anyone who is doing any kind of work on the topic, whether from a signal processing or computer science background, and also to the layman who wants to learn more about the technology used to protect dvd's, mp3's, digital images and more besides.
